Key Highlights
- Year of Establishment: 1997
- Current Dean/Principal: Dr. U.S. Dhaliwal
- Location: Amritsar, Punjab
- Affiliation: Sri Guru Ram Das University of Health Sciences
- Recognition: National Medical Commission
- Courses Offered: MBBS and MD/MS programs
- Campus: Urban campus with an attached tertiary care hospital
- Academic Strength: Focus on clinical skills, research, and professional ethics
Courses Offered
The institute provides undergraduate and postgraduate medical programs aimed at preparing students for successful careers in healthcare.
Undergraduate Program
- MBBS (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ery) Duration: 5.5 years, including a one-year compulsory rotating internship.
Postgraduate Programs
- MD – General Medicine
- MD – Paediatrics
- MD – Anaesthesiology
- MD – Radiodiagnosis
- MD – Dermatology
- MD – Pathology
- MD – Microbiology
- MS – General Surgery
- MS – Orthopaedics
- MS – Obstetrics and Gynaecology
Postgraduate seat availability may vary depending on approvals for each academic year.
Seat Matrix
| Course | Specialization | Total Seats |
|---|---|---|
| MBBS | Undergraduate | 150 |
| MD | General Medicine | 15 |
| MD | Paediatrics | 8 |
| MS | General Surgery | 10 |
| MD | Anaesthesiology | 10 |
| MD | Radiodiagnosis | 5 |
| MD | Dermatology | 4 |
| MS | Orthopaedics | 6 |
| MD | Pathology | 6 |
| MD | Microbiology | 4 |
| MS | Obstetrics and Gynaecology | 7 |
Fee Structure
| Institute Name | Course | Annual Tuition Fee (INR) | Security Deposit (INR)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sri Guru Ram Das Institute of Medical Sciences and Research, Amritsar | MBBS | 4,47,000 | 20,00,000 |

Admission Process & Documents Required
Admission is strictly merit-based and follows national guidelines for medical education.
Entrance Examination
Candidates must qualify for NEET-UG to become eligible for MBBS admission.
Admission Steps
- Clear NEET with the required cutoff.
- Register for centralized counseling.
- Fill preferred colleges during choice filling.
- Receive seat allotment based on rank and availability.
- Complete document verification and pay the admission fee.
Documents Required
- NEET scorecard
- Class 10 and 12 mark sheets
- Birth certificate
- Transfer certificate
- Government-issued ID proof
- Passport-size photographs
- Category certificate (if applicable)
- Domicile certificate
- Medical fitness certificate
Students should always review the latest counseling guidelines before applying.
